#CF5E71 Color
#CF5E71 is rgb(207, 94, 113) in RGB, hsl(350, 54%, 59%) in HSL, and about cmyk(0%, 55%, 45%, 19%) in CMYK. It has no registered color name of its own — the closest is Cinnamon Satin (#CD607E), clearly related but distinguishable side by side at ΔE 7.26. Black text is the more readable choice on this background.

#CF5E71 Channel Values
How #CF5E71 breaks down in each color model. Hue is measured in degrees around the color wheel; saturation, lightness, and the CMYK inks are percentages.
| Model | Channels |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| RGB | R 207 · G 94 · B 113 | 8-bit channels as sent to the display |
| HSL | H 350° · S 54% · L 59% | Easiest model for building lighter and darker variants |
| HSV | H 350° · S 55% · V 81% | Matches the picker in most design tools |
| CMYK | C 0% · M 55% · Y 45% · K 19% | Approximate ink mix; confirm with an ICC profile before printing |
| Luminance | 3.82:1 vs white · 5.49:1 vs black | WCAG 2.2 relative-luminance contrast ratios |
Text Contrast & Accessibility
WCAG 2.2 contrast ratios for text on a #CF5E71 background. AA requires 4.5:1 for normal text and 3:1 for large text; AAA requires 7:1. Contrast is one check, not a full accessibility review.

#CF5E71 Frequently Asked Questions
What color is #CF5E71?
#CF5E71 is a mid-tone red — rgb(207, 94, 113) in RGB and hsl(350, 54%, 59%) in HSL. It carries no registered color name of its own; the closest named color is Cinnamon Satin (#CD607E), which is clearly related but distinguishable side by side at a CIE76 distance of 7.26.
What is the RGB value of #CF5E71?
#CF5E71 is rgb(207, 94, 113) — red 207, green 94, and blue 113 on the 0-255 scale.
What is the CMYK value of #CF5E71?
#CF5E71 converts to approximately cmyk(0%, 55%, 45%, 19%). CMYK output is a mathematical approximation for planning; confirm production print colors with your printer and ICC profile.
Should text on #CF5E71 be black or white?
Black text is the more readable choice. #CF5E71 scores 3.82:1 against white and 5.49:1 against black, and WCAG 2.2 asks for at least 4.5:1 for normal body text.
Can I write #CF5E71 as a CSS color keyword?
No. #CF5E71 is not one of the CSS color keywords, so it has to be written as a hex, rgb() or hsl() value. The closest keyword is indianred (#CD5C5C) at a CIE76 distance of 10.94, which is visibly different.
